    Entry: Sustainable Energy Man
    Entrant: Daniel Evans
    sustainable-man-for-web-3.jpg

    Story: Mother Earth is in trouble.. so at the center of the earth a new hero is born.. Sustainable Energy Man!
    he comes to save Man and Earth! from Trash, global Cooling, Global warming, storms, carbon gases, and toxic waste, over population..etc etc.
    Summoned by Mother Earth, he blasts from the center of earth. Then emerges from the earths crust forming magical roots and vines for legs. Also a sensor core that rotates and allows him to visualize the earth. This is for locating environmental crisis on the planet. His hands are also very powerful allowing him to go into land fills.. and turn garbage into plants.. soil.. flowers.. nature!
    his eyes emit shining light from space.. or the sun.

    his legs can detach..to attack an enemy and his upper body can then roll around using the earth core sensor thing..

    Weakness:His only weakness sadly is Nuclear Radiation.. which I guess is Man's punishment for creating the Bomb..
